North East J J a E P is a small combined-grade school in San Antonio, Texas, enrolling 14 students.
This is a small campus: fewer students than 97% of Texas schools, with 14 enrolled.
Its student body is led by Hispanic or Latino (71%) and African American (21%) (diversity index 44/100).
The surrounding North East Isd spends $10,753 per pupil, 21% below the Texas average, a leaner-resourced district than most.
Its district draws 15.2% of revenue from federal sources, an above-typical federal share that tends to track a higher-need student population.
North East Isd also operates Reagan H S (3,403 students) and Johnson H S (3,196 students) alongside North East J J a E P.
